commit:     d88c0e6f257aae9a66f3bb7c0a243f82d43599bd
Author:     Nick Sarnie <sarnex <AT> gentoo <DOT> org>
AuthorDate: Sun May 27 01:56:00 2018 +0000
Commit:     Nick Sarnie <sarnex <AT> gentoo <DOT> org>
CommitDate: Sun May 27 02:01:28 2018 +0000
URL:        https://gitweb.gentoo.org/repo/gentoo.git/commit/?id=d88c0e6f

media-libs/vulkan-layers: Block against old vulkan-loader packaging

Reported-by: [Arfrever] on IRC

Package-Manager: Portage-2.3.40, Repoman-2.3.9

 media-libs/vulkan-layers/vulkan-layers-0_pre20180526.ebuild | 3 ++-
 media-libs/vulkan-layers/vulkan-layers-9999.ebuild          | 5 +++--
 2 files changed, 5 insertions(+), 3 deletions(-)

diff --git a/media-libs/vulkan-layers/vulkan-layers-0_pre20180526.ebuild 
b/media-libs/vulkan-layers/vulkan-layers-0_pre20180526.ebuild
index 3bc4cc8e175..ca8180bed03 100644
--- a/media-libs/vulkan-layers/vulkan-layers-0_pre20180526.ebuild
+++ b/media-libs/vulkan-layers/vulkan-layers-0_pre20180526.ebuild
@@ -24,7 +24,8 @@ LICENSE="Apache-2.0"
 SLOT="0"
 IUSE="X wayland"
 
-RDEPEND=""
+# Old packaging will cause file collisions
+RDEPEND="!<=media-libs/vulkan-loader-1.1.70.0-r999"
 DEPEND="${PYTHON_DEPS}
                dev-util/glslang:=[${MULTILIB_USEDEP}]
                >=dev-util/spirv-tools-2018.2-r1:=[${MULTILIB_USEDEP}]

diff --git a/media-libs/vulkan-layers/vulkan-layers-9999.ebuild 
b/media-libs/vulkan-layers/vulkan-layers-9999.ebuild
index 22742bd2161..ca8180bed03 100644
--- a/media-libs/vulkan-layers/vulkan-layers-9999.ebuild
+++ b/media-libs/vulkan-layers/vulkan-layers-9999.ebuild
@@ -9,7 +9,7 @@ if [[ "${PV}" == "9999" ]]; then
        EGIT_SUBMODULES=()
        inherit git-r3
 else
-       EGIT_COMMIT="0759b0fd2cd4d1db9b3968cb2684872c1fb11628"
+       EGIT_COMMIT="6a354a5200df761a7a7fabc338e9c1b81961919b"
        KEYWORDS="~amd64"
        
SRC_URI="https://github.com/KhronosGroup/Vulkan-ValidationLayers/archive/${EGIT_COMMIT}.tar.gz
 -> ${P}.tar.gz"
        S="${WORKDIR}/Vulkan-ValidationLayers-${EGIT_COMMIT}"
@@ -24,7 +24,8 @@ LICENSE="Apache-2.0"
 SLOT="0"
 IUSE="X wayland"
 
-RDEPEND=""
+# Old packaging will cause file collisions
+RDEPEND="!<=media-libs/vulkan-loader-1.1.70.0-r999"
 DEPEND="${PYTHON_DEPS}
                dev-util/glslang:=[${MULTILIB_USEDEP}]
                >=dev-util/spirv-tools-2018.2-r1:=[${MULTILIB_USEDEP}]

Reply via email to